A thorough inspection conducted by a Ngaio building inspector usually will take between one and a half hours and two hours at the site. However, we permit a maximum of two hours to conduct our standard pre-purchase inspections in Ngaio. Then, we spend a few additional hours preparing the report.

Warnings & Red Flags

Each of these could be costly to deal with:

Black plastic piping: You should look for them if the house was built or re-plumbed in the late 1970s or early 1980s. They have been known to leak. Insurers are unlikely cover damage caused by this pipe, when you know they are there.

Weatherside siding: Weatherside weatherboard has been known to leak. If your house was constructed in the early 80s , it might have Weatherside.

Monolithic Plaster cladding: Used from the 1980s until the mid-2000s, many "leaky houses" have this cladding. Exterior walls generally have a smooth, unbroken appearance.

Asbestos products: Widely used since the mid-1940s until the mid-1980s. It could be found placed on roofs, ceilings, in lino under fences. If asbestos is discovered in the property, seek expert guidance on the risk it poses, the very best way it can be removed, how long it would require to remove, as well as the cost for removal.

What's Covered in a Pre-Purchase Building Inspection?

  • Exterior Claddings & Joinery
  • Borer Detection
  • Decks & Retaining Walls
  • Plumbing & Drainage
  • Spouting & Downpipes
  • Sub-floor Structure & Foundations
  • Roof Cavity & Roof
  • Hot Water Heater
  • Driveway & Paths
  • Insulation
  • Flooring
  • Detection of Moisture
